### SDK parity: Quill-JS vs Quill-Go

Welcome aboard! A quick heads-up: our two client SDKs aren't fully at parity yet. Quill-JS has streaming uploads and retry hints; Quill-Go is still catching up on both. We track gaps in the parity matrix doc, and nothing ships in one SDK without a ticket filed for the other. When you cut a Go release to close a gap, the publish script signs the module before pushing to the registry. You'll need the signing key, which is provided here.

deploy key for yadup-badug: bky6_rLH3qD

Off-Site Run Checklist — Item 7: Permit Blueprints

Dispatch: confirm the stamped blueprint tube for the Fennick Hall permit submission is sealed, labeled, and matched against the run manifest before release. Record the seal number and departure time in the transport log. Once the assigned courier presents the correct run sheet, carry out the hand-over instruction noted below.

drop instructions, hahip-badug: the quenox ralath courier leaves the kaseth fraiel rusiel tameth belys istdor ralion giliel ledger at gate 7830 under passcode 165413

Subject: Memtrace cut-over complete

Team,

Cut-over to Memtrace v2 for GPU memory profiling finished last night. Old v1 agents are disabled; any tickets referencing v1 dashboards should be closed as resolved-by-migration. Sampling overhead is now under 2% and allocation traces include kernel names. Known gap: profiles older than 30 days were not migrated. Point customers at the v2 docs for setup questions. For reference when troubleshooting, the agent now runs with the following configuration.

settings of bagaf-bawip:
[aldax]
port = 5000
region = south-4
host = aldax.brasklabs.corp
team = brivan
timeout_ms = 2000
retries = 2

Heads up: if the Lintrock baseline file in the Quarrow repo drifts from main, CI fails with a "stale baseline" error even when the code is fine. Quick fix is to regenerate the baseline on a clean checkout and re-push. If a customer build is blocked, confirm the failing run matches the token below before escalating.

build token for yadug-yagag: htk21_c863c33eb8b82c0c9c152